When I used to visit SB as a tourist, I loved the bed and breakfasts…Upham, Simpson House, etc. They’re quaint, cozy and in beautiful residential neighborhoods within walking distance to downtown.

Personally never stayed at the many hotels near Stearns Wharf. They’re so expensive and not worth it. You can walk down to the beach easily from other hotels.

Agree Miramar seems like a total rip off. If you’re gonna spend that much, go to San Ysidro Ranch or El Encanto.

Drift is a nice place- it’s very modern and centrally located

Santa barbara with my mom by FuzzyAd681 in SantaBarbara

[–]BigsbyCat 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Oh boy this is me and my mom! Here’s some ideas…

  • Botanic Garden: absolutely gorgeous, lots of benches to sit on. You don’t need to love “gardens” to enjoy this special spot. You could bring a packed lunch or book and just enjoy

  • Butterfly Beach: this is a lively area with stairs down to the beach. You and your mom could sit on a few of the lounge chairs that are typically available

-Riviera Theater: check what’s playing tonight, it’s a local movie theater in a historic building and they play cool films

-Nice dinner: one of the favorites locally with no reservation required is The Daisy on State Street. End your meal with a slice of olive oil cake or their chocolate cookie

-Spas: these are expensive- both The Bacara and Ojai Valley Inn. But if you want to splurge and they have availability both are beautiful. The Bacara is far out in Goleta though

  • Drive to franchesi park for the view

Ok so hear me out…we used to think the same thing but we were ordering the wrong food as totally newbies/novices.

Los Agaves SHINES not in basic tacos but in their more composed dishes. I have an addiction to their mole enchiladas and the shrimp with guajillo. Try these menu items and you’ll be coming back for more.

If you do want more of a taqueria, Unica on upper state is yum (they own that too)
